What I Check Before Buying

Before I buy heavy duty zip ties, I always look at a few important details. The first thing I check is the tensile strength, because that tells me how much pressure the tie can handle. I also pay attention to the length and width, since bigger jobs usually need larger ties. Material matters too, especially if I plan to use them outdoors or in hot and cold conditions.

Material Quality Matters to Me

I prefer zip ties made from durable nylon because they tend to hold up well in everyday use. If I know the tie will be exposed to sunlight, I look for UV-resistant options. For outdoor or industrial use, I want something that can resist moisture, temperature changes, and wear over time. A strong material gives me more confidence that the tie will stay in place.

I Match the Size to the Job

I have learned that size makes a big difference. For light bundling, a smaller tie may be enough, but for thicker cables, pipes, or equipment, I choose longer and wider heavy duty zip ties. If I use a tie that is too small, it may not close properly or may break under strain. I always try to match the size to the actual task instead of guessing.

Locking Strength Is Important

One feature I never ignore is the locking mechanism. I want a tie that locks tightly and does not slip once it is fastened. A strong self-locking head gives me peace of mind, especially when I am securing something important. If the lock feels weak, I usually keep looking for a better option.

Indoor vs Outdoor Use

I buy different zip ties depending on where I plan to use them. For indoor cable management, standard heavy duty ties usually work well. For outdoor use, I prefer ties that are weather-resistant and UV-protected. This helps me avoid damage from sunlight, rain, and temperature shifts. Choosing the right type for the environment saves me from replacing them too soon.

Reusable or Single-Use

I also think about whether I need reusable zip ties or single-use ones. For temporary jobs, I sometimes like reusable options because they are convenient and reduce waste. For permanent or high-security fastening, I usually choose single-use heavy duty ties because they feel more reliable. My choice depends on how long I need the tie to hold.

Quantity and Value

When I shop for heavy duty zip ties, I compare pack sizes and value. I like buying in bulk when I know I will use them often, because it usually saves money. Still, I do not choose the cheapest pack blindly. I would rather pay a little more for better strength and durability than deal with ties that fail early.

My Final Tip

My biggest tip is to buy heavy duty zip ties based on the actual job, not just the price. I look for strong material, the right size, a secure lock, and weather resistance when needed. When I choose carefully, I get better performance and fewer problems later.
